作为虚拟化技术的领头羊,VMware不仅以其强大的虚拟化平台帮助企业实现了资源的灵活配置与高效利用,还通过一系列辅助工具极大地提升了虚拟化环境的整体效能
其中,VMware端口映射器便是这样一款被广泛认可并深入应用的关键工具
本文将深入探讨VMware端口映射器的工作原理、重要性、配置方法以及它如何助力企业构建更加高效、安全的虚拟化网络环境
一、VMware端口映射器概述 VMware端口映射器,简而言之,是一种在VMware虚拟化环境中实现内外网络端口转换的软件机制
它允许管理员将虚拟机(VM)上的特定服务端口映射到宿主机的公共IP地址上,从而使外部网络用户能够安全、便捷地访问到虚拟机内部运行的应用程序或服务
这一过程类似于家庭路由器中的NAT(网络地址转换)功能,但更为复杂且功能强大,适用于企业级应用场景
二、VMware端口映射器的工作原理 VMware端口映射器的工作原理基于网络地址转换(NAT)和端口转发技术
当外部网络请求访问某个服务时,请求首先被发送到宿主机的公共IP地址和指定端口
VMware端口映射器接收到这些请求后,会根据预设的规则,将这些请求重定向到虚拟机内部的相应端口上
反之,虚拟机向外部网络发送数据时,端口映射器也会负责将数据包的源地址和端口转换为宿主机的公共地址和端口,确保数据能够顺利传输
这一过程不仅实现了内外网络的互联互通,更重要的是,它为虚拟机提供了一层额外的安全保护
通过限制只有特定端口被映射到外部,管理员可以有效防止未经授权的访问尝试,降低安全风险
三、VMware端口映射器的重要性 1.提升网络访问效率:在虚拟化环境中,虚拟机数量众多,直接暴露每个虚拟机的IP地址不仅管理复杂,而且容易引发IP地址冲突和网络性能瓶颈
通过端口映射器,所有虚拟机可以共享宿主机的公共IP地址,大大简化了网络配置,提高了访问效率
2.增强安全性:端口映射器允许管理员精细控制哪些服务可以被外部访问,哪些应该被屏蔽
这种细粒度的访问控制机制,结合防火墙规则,为虚拟化环境构建了一道坚实的防线,有效抵御了外部攻击
3.支持远程管理与维护:对于分布在不同地理位置的数据中心,端口映射器使得管理员可以远程访问和管理虚拟机,无需亲临现场,大大提高了运维效率和响应速度
4.促进资源优化与负载均衡:通过智能的端口映射策略,管理员可以根据实际需求动态调整资源分配,实现负载的均衡分布,避免单点过载,提升整体系统性能
四、配置VMware端口映射器 配置VMware端口映射器通常涉及以下几个步骤: 1.确定需求:首先,管理员需要明确哪些虚拟机上的哪些服务需要被外部访问,以及这些服务所使用的端口号
2.登录VMware管理工具:通过vSphere Client或其他VMware管理工具登录到虚拟化环境的管理界面
3.配置NAT网络:在VMware的网络配置中,为虚拟机创建一个NAT网络
这一步骤通常是在虚拟机网络编辑器中完成的
4.设置端口映射规则:在NAT网络的配置中,添加端口映射规则
指定虚拟机内部IP地址、端口号以及宿主机的公共IP地址和映射端口号
5.验证配置:配置完成后,管理员应从外部网络尝试访问映射的服务,确保端口映射成功且服务可用
同时,应定期检查端口映射规则,确保其符合最新的安全策略和业务需求
五、实际应用案例与效果分析 以一家中型企业为例,该企业在实施VMware虚拟化后,面临着多虚拟机网络配置复杂、外部访问效率低下以及安全风险增加等问题
通过引入VMware端口映射器,企业成功实现了以下转变: - 网络配置简化:所有虚拟机共享少数几个宿主机的公共IP地址,通过端口映射访问内部服务,大大简化了网络拓扑结构
- 访问效率提升:外部用户访问速度显著提高,因为请求不再需要经过复杂的路由跳转,直接由端口映射器快速转发到目标虚拟机
- 安全风险降低:通过精细的端口映射规则,有效屏蔽了不必要的外部访问,减少了潜在的安全威胁
- 运维成本节约:远程管理功能的实现,使得运维团队能够高效处理跨地域的数据中心问题,降低了运维成本
六、结语 综上所述,VMware端口映射器作为虚拟化环境中不可或缺的网络管理工具,其在提升网络访问效率、增强安全性、支持远程管理与维护以及促进资源优化与负载均衡等方面发挥着至关重要的作用
通过合理配置与应用,企业能够构建出更加高效、安全、易于管理的虚拟化网络环境,为业务的快速发展奠定坚实的基础
未来,随着虚拟化技术的不断进步,VMware端口映射器也将持续演进,为企业带来更多价值